Rise of the Pink … WebMartina Maraschino, more commonly known as Marty, is one of the protagonists in the movie Grease, and is one of the members of the Pink Ladies. Her boyfriend is Sonny. In the 1978 movie Marty is played by Dinah Manoff, in the 2016 live performance by Keke Palmer. Marty has light brown, curly hair and brown eyes. WebJan 31, 2016 · The original production of GREASE premiered at the Kingston Mines Theater in Chicago in 1971. The script was based on Jim Jacobs 's experience at William Taft High School in Chicago. Jacobs, along ...
